Next-gen Intel 'Ivy Bridge' chip delayed
It's apparently official. Intel's next-gen Ivy Bridge processor is delayed, according to a report in the Financial Times, citing an Intel executive.
"I think maybe it's June now," Sean Maloney, executive vice-president of Intel and chairman of Intel China, told the Times. Maloney attributes the delay to the manufacturing process, the Times said.
Though Intel had never announced a particular launch date, the chipmaker had indicated "spring." A June launch clearly makes this a delay.
